> Daniel,
> Nenhuma das duas formas deu certo!

Oras, então você não fez certo. Afinal eu não te passei tudo pronto, mas
apenas a idéia de como implementar. De qualquer forma, agora vai o "peixe já
assado", pronto para degustar.

------------ Unit completa -------------
unit Unit1;

interface

uses
  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
  Dialogs, StdCtrls;

type
  TForm1 = class(TForm)
    Edit1: TEdit;
    Edit2: TEdit;
    Edit3: TEdit;
    Button1: TButton;
    Button2: TButton;
    procedure Button1Click(Sender: TObject);
    procedure Button2Click(Sender: TObject);
  private
    procedure LimparCampos1;
  public
    { Public declarations }
  end;

var
  Form1: TForm1;

implementation

{$R *.dfm}

procedure LimparCampos2(Formulario: TForm);
var
  I: integer;
begin
  for i := 0 to Formulario.ComponentCount -1 do
    if Formulario.Components[I] is TEdit then
      TEdit(Formulario.Components[I]).Text := '';  { Pode ser .Clear }
end;

procedure TForm1.LimparCampos1;
var
  I: integer;
begin
  for i := 0 to ComponentCount -1 do
    if Components[I] is TEdit then
      TEdit(Components[I]).Text := '';  { Pode ser .Clear }
end;

procedure TForm1.Button1Click(Sender: TObject);
begin
  LimparCampos1;
end;

procedure TForm1.Button2Click(Sender: TObject);
begin
  LimparCampos2(Form1);
  // ou LimparCampos2(Self);
end;

end.
------------- Fim da unit --------------

Atenciosamente.

Daniel P. Guimarães
Tecnobyte informática
www.tecnobyte.com.br



-- 
<<<<< F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M >>>>>

Para ver as mensagens antigas, acesse:
 http://br.groups.yahoo.com/group/delphi-br/messages

Para falar com o moderador, envie um e-mail para:
 [EMAIL PROTECTED] ou [EMAIL PROTECTED]
 
Links do Yahoo! Grupos

<*> Para visitar o site do seu grupo na web, acesse:
    http://br.groups.yahoo.com/group/delphi-br/

<*> Para sair deste grupo, envie um e-mail para:
    [EMAIL PROTECTED]

<*> O uso que você faz do Yahoo! Grupos está sujeito aos:
    http://br.yahoo.com/info/utos.html

 



Responder a